Price comparison: Germany vs. USA
When you look at the numbers, the incentive becomes clear. In Germany, the 45L model often retails for approximately €350 through specialized outdoor shops. Conversely, major US retailers list the same pack for around $299. Even when accounting for current exchange rates in 2026, the baseline cost is roughly €275. Using a shipping calculator to estimate the total cost helps determine the exact efficiency of this method, but the initial €75 gap provides a substantial buffer for logistics.

Navigating German customs and import tax
When importing goods into Germany, you must account for the import tax and duties. Currently, the standard VAT (Value Added Tax) in Germany is 19%. This is calculated based on the value of the goods plus the shipping cost. While this adds to the total investment, the initial savings from the US MSRP often still make the transaction favorable, especially when you consider the accessory bundles often available only in North America.
If you are unsure about the specific codes or rates for camera equipment, you can check our guide on import duties to better understand how the German customs office (Zoll) processes incoming parcels. Being prepared for these costs ensures there are no surprises when your Peak Design backpack arrives at your door in Berlin, Munich, or Hamburg.
